A prospective study of predictors of return to work after surgery for ulnar nerve entrapment

Ulnar nerve entrapment at the elbow (UNE) is the second most common compression neuropathy in the upper limb. Immediate return-to-work (RTW) after surgery is seldom possible due to restrictions and recovery demands. We aimed to explore RTW after UNE surgery and investigate factors contributing to variations. High-dose romosozumab promoted bone regeneration of critical-size ulnar defect filled with demineralized bone matrix in nonhuman primates

Background: Large bone defects are challenging to manage clinically and usually require treatment with bone graft or bone graft substitute. This study evaluated the effect of romosozumab, a sclerostin antibody, in combination with demineralized bone matrix (DBM) on bone regeneration in a critical-size ulnar defect model in nonhuman primates. Upper-Limb Complications in Diabetes : A Narrative Review

Upper-limb complications (ULCs) in diabetes, affecting joints, tendons, muscles, con-nective tissue, nerves, and skin, are underrecognized but prevalent conditions in type 1 and type 2 diabetes. Advances in diabetes care have extended life expectancy, leading to an aging population with diabetes with increased susceptibility to long-term complications beyond traditional vascular issues. The COVID-19 pandemic and the timing of government response : A comparison of four Nordic countries March–June 2020

Objectives: The aim is to compare Sweden, Denmark, Finland and Norway regarding government response to the COVID-19 pandemic in mid-March–June 2020 using the Oxford Government Response Tracker. Study design: Descriptive longitudinal ecological study. Methods: Descriptive analysis of time series data. Results: Sweden displayed a far lower response index in March. By late April indexes were similar.
